镗孔G76的编程格式如下:
```plaintext
G76 X_Y_Z_R_P_Q_F_
```
其中:
`X_Y_Z`:表示孔的位置坐标。
`R`:表示刀具初始位置到孔底的距离。
`P`:表示刀具在孔底的停留时间。
`Q`:表示刀具沿刀尖反方向移动的距离。
`F`:表示切削进给速度。
镗孔G76的加工过程
定位:
在X和Y平面内快速定位到指定的孔位。
快速移动到R平面:
刀具快速移动到R点,即刀具下刀起始点。
精镗切削:
从R点开始,以指定的进给速度进行精镗切削,直到到达孔底。
孔底主轴准停:
在孔底位置,主轴准停,即主轴停止在定向位置上。
刀尖偏移:
刀尖沿刀尖反方向移动Q值,离开已加工表面,避免划伤孔壁。
快速退刀:
刀具从孔内快速退回到初始位置。
注意事项
在使用G76指令前,必须确定好主轴定向停转时刀尖的方向和移动的方向,移动的距离不能太多,一般只要刀尖离开孔壁一点即可,防止方向错误损伤刀具和机床。
G76指令适用于高精度、高效率的孔加工,可以有效避免刀具在退刀过程中划伤工件已加工表面。
示例
```plaintext
G76 X100 Y0 Z20 P50 Q10 F20
```
`X100`:孔位数据,表示X方向的坐标为100毫米。
`Y0`:孔位数据,表示Y方向的坐标为0毫米。
`Z20`:表示孔底的位置,即Z方向的坐标为20毫米。
`P50`:表示刀具在孔底的停留时间为50毫秒。
`Q10`:表示刀具沿刀尖反方向移动的距离为10毫米。
`F20`:表示切削进给速度为20毫米/分钟。
通过以上步骤和示例,可以有效地进行镗孔G76的编程。